Japanese Long-term Bonds Net Sell of 1.25 Trillion Yen, Stocks Net Buy of 621.2 Billion Yen
Between August 9 and 15, foreign investors net sold 1.2499 trillion yen in Japanese long-term bonds while net buying 621.2 billion yen in Japanese stocks and investment fund shares. According to statistics released by the Japanese Ministry of Finance, during the same period, short-term bonds also saw a net sell of 1.2075 trillion yen. Foreign investors sold both long-term and short-term Japanese bonds, but showed a preference for buying stocks and investment fund shares. This trend is the opposite of the previous week, where from August 2 to 8, foreign investors net sold 368.6 billion yen in Japanese stocks and investment fund shares while net buying 558.9 billion yen in long-term bonds. The Ministry of Finance stated in a release on August 3 that the background for buying yen was a measure to respond to excessive fluctuations and disorderly movements. The Bank of Japan explained the rise in long-term interest rates as being due to changes in market structure and rising underlying inflation. The yield on Japan's 10-year government bonds moved around 2.895%, approaching the 3% mark for the first time in 30 years. The Nikkei average stock price closed down 3.2% at 65,326.42. The flow of foreign funds varies by asset, and the selling of long-term bonds is interpreted as reflecting the burden of bond prices in a rising interest rate environment. The Ministry of Finance statistics only show the direction of transactions, and the reasons why foreigners sold long-term bonds and bought stocks remain unclear.
